‘I don’t want to play but to dominate…’ roared Vaibhav Suryavanshi
15 year old Vaibhav Suryavanshi has become the youngest player to be selected in Team India. He was on Saturday (June 6) selected in the Indian squad for the Asian Games 2026 along with the tour of Ireland and England. Vaibhav caught the attention of the selectors by scoring 776 runs at a strike rate of 237.30 in IPL 2026. After the selection of Team India, Chief Selector Ajit Agarkar admitted that Vaibhav had forced the selectors to select him.
After Vaibhav’s selection in the Indian team, his IPL franchise Rajasthan Royals has shared a video. In that video, Vaibhav is seen giving an interview to Rajasthan Royals manager Romi Bhindran, which is probably immediately after the IPL 2026 final. Vaibhav has told in this interview that he has not come just to play, but to dominate for 10 years, 20 years.

‘Dream is to play all three formats…’
Vaibhav is currently selected in the Indian T20 team but he said that his dream is to play One Day International and Test cricket also. This explosive left-handed batsman told that he has been continuously practicing with the red ball. Vaibhav said, ‘I want to play red ball. I like to play red ball and I also practice with red ball. My dream is to play in all three formats. We have to play in such a way that we don’t just have to play, but we have to dominate for 10 years, 20 years.
When Romi Bhinder asked Vaibhav whether he was happy with IPL 2026, Vaibhav said, ‘If we had not lost quick wickets in the last match, we would not have sat and watched the IPL 2026 final, but would have been playing in the final. It would have been nice to have received all these awards after winning. He further said, ‘People ask when will the second trophy come? Hopefully, we will not just win the second trophy, but will win 2,3,4,5 trophies in the coming years.

What did Vaibhav say on meeting Virat Kohli?
Virat Kohli met Vaibhav after the IPL 2026 final. Referring to that moment, Vaibhav said, ‘When Virat bhaiya placed his hand on my shoulder, I actually felt that my dream has come true.’
On winning the Orange Cap, Vaibhav said, ‘It was my dream to touch it once. I didn’t think about it during the tournament. I don’t think, because it catches my eye. Vaibhav further said that whatever stage I play on, I should play well on it and from that you automatically achieve many things.
